Composer’s Name: Snider, Sarah Kirkland
Title of Piece: Thread and Fray (2006)
Number of Percussion Players: 1
Total Number of Players: 3
Instrumentation: bass clarinet, viola and marimba
Approximate length: 5 min.
Program Note:
Thread and Fray is scored for viola, bass clarinet, and five-octave marimba. As the title implies, the work weaves long lines that intertwine to create a rich timbral fabric. There are moments when rhythmic and harmonic dissonances create “frays” in that fabric, but a beautiful tapestry is still created.
Thread and Fray was written for the Aspen Contemporary Ensemble.
